Floral Foam

Shop DirectFloral.com for floral foam and more.  We have a wide selection of floral foam blocks and shapes at wholesale pricing for the retail floral industry.  We carry brands such as Syndicate Sales Aquafoam® and Oasis® Floral foam Maxlife and Advantage floral foams.  We also have a large variety of Styrofoam™ shapes and blocks for silk arrangements and crafts. 

Sort by
Display per page

MV8

Memorial Vase Insert Styrofoam Green

3.25" x 3.25" x 8"
Foam Vase Insert
$39.60 Per Case of 24 pieces

OS 1847

Oasis Mache Wreath - 24"

$40.35 Per Piece
- OR -
$146.60 Per Case of 4 Pieces at $36.65 Per Piece!

OS 0180

Oasis Advantage Plus Floral Foam (48 Pack)

48 Blocks per Pack
Size: 9"x4"x3", scored at 1/2 & 1/3 for accurate cutting
Bricks can hold up to 2 quarts of water
*Does not contain Oasis Floral Foam Maxlife*
$35.95 Per Case of 48 pieces

OS 0120

Oasis Deluxe Floral Foam Maxlife (48 Pack)

48 Blocks per Pack
Size: 9"x4"x3", scored at 1/2 & 1/3 for accurate cutting
Bricks can hold up to 2 quarts of water
$53.95 Per Case of 48 pieces

OS 11-11049

Oasis Design Ring - 14.5" Design Ring

• 14.5" D x 2.25" W x 2.25" H, 9" inside open diameter
$18.95 Per Piece
- OR -
$113.70 Per Case of 6 Pieces at $18.95 Per Piece!

OS 0148

Oasis Designer Block Floral Foam

6 per Case
12"x9"x6"
$49.95 Per Case of 6 pieces

OS 1010

Oasis Floracage Grande Holder

4.25" x 6.75" x 3.25"
Contains almost 2/3 brick
$67.80 Per Case of 12 pieces

OS 1000

Oasis Floracage Holder

3" x 4.25" x 3.25"
Contains almost 1/3 brick
12 per case
$40.20 Per Case of 12 pieces

OS 11-01871

Oasis Floral Foam Riser - Round Riser

13" x 4" Height

$13.15 Per Piece
- OR -
$71.70 Per Case of 6 Pieces at $11.95 Per Piece!

OS 11-01870

Oasis Floral Foam Riser - Square Riser

9.5" x 9.5" x 4.5" 
$10.05 Per Piece
- OR -
$54.90 Per Case of 6 Pieces at $9.15 Per Piece!

OS 0150

Oasis Grand Brick Floral Foam Blocks

20 per Case
9"x 4¾"x6"
$62.95 Per Case of 20 pieces

OS 1025

Oasis Iglu Grande Holder

3.25" Diameter x 3.25" Height
$22.80 Per Box
- OR -
$182.40 Per Case of 8 Boxes at $22.80 Per Box!